Aluminum roof waterproofing services involve applying a specialized coating or sealant to the surface of an aluminum roof to prevent water penetration. This process typically includes cleaning the roof thoroughly to remove dirt, debris, and any existing damage, followed by the application of a high-quality waterproofing layer. The goal is to create a durable barrier that shields the roof from moisture, rain, and snow, helping to extend its lifespan and maintain the integrity of the property beneath. These services are essential for ensuring that aluminum roofs remain effective at keeping interiors dry, especially in areas prone to heavy rainfall or snow accumulation.
One of the primary problems aluminum roof waterproofing addresses is the development of leaks caused by aging or damaged coatings. Over time, exposure to the elements can cause cracks, corrosion, or deterioration in the roof’s surface, leading to water infiltration. Waterproofing services help seal these vulnerabilities, preventing water from seeping into the structure and causing interior damage, mold growth, or wood rot. Additionally, waterproofing can help mitigate issues related to roof expansion and contraction due to temperature fluctuations, which often lead to cracks and leaks if not properly maintained.

The overview below groups typical Aluminum Roof Waterproofing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Medford, NJ.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Basic waterproofing repairs on aluminum roofs typically range from $250-$600 for many routine jobs. Most projects in this range involve sealing small leaks or patching minor damage. Fewer projects fall into the higher end of this spectrum, which is usually reserved for more extensive repairs.
Moderate Projects - Mid-sized waterproofing jobs, such as surface treatments or coating applications, generally cost between $1,000-$2,500. Many local contractors handle these within this range, with larger or more complex projects reaching up to $3,500+ in some cases.
Full Roof Coatings - Complete coating or sealing of an entire aluminum roof often falls between $2,500-$5,000. Many projects in this category are standard-sized roofs, while larger or more intricate roofs can push costs higher, sometimes exceeding $6,000.
Full Roof Replacement - Replacing an aluminum roof with waterproofing as part of the process can range from $8,000-$15,000 or more, depending on the size and complexity. While most replacements fall into the middle of this range, very large or custom projects may cost significantly more.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of aluminum roof waterproofing? Aluminum roof waterproofing helps protect roofs from water intrusion, extends their lifespan, and reduces the risk of leaks and damage caused by moisture.
How do local contractors apply aluminum waterproofing to roofs? Contractors typically clean the roof surface, apply a primer if needed, and then coat the roof with aluminum-based waterproofing material to create a durable, water-resistant barrier.
Is aluminum roof waterproofing suitable for all types of roofs? Aluminum waterproofing is versatile and can be used on various roof types, including flat, sloped, and metal roofs, to enhance water resistance.
What maintenance is required after aluminum roof waterproofing? Regular inspections for damage or wear, cleaning debris, and addressing any issues promptly can help maintain the effectiveness of aluminum waterproofing.
